We were just at Disney World last week. This was our first time buying APs and I was fortunate enough to have been given a passholder 10% pass on card. The cast members were confused and this is what I was given:

(2) Annual DVC refer Adult @ 353.69 (before tax)
(1) Annual DVC refer Child @ 312.48 (before tax)

This makes no sense to me. DVC adult AP ticket price is $369. 10% of $369 is $36.90. $369-$36.90=$332.10. Where in the world did they get 353.69? And the child's price is also wrong. It took two cast members and they still did not understand that price does not match what is advertised.

Am I off base here? Did I miss understand something?
 
$369 is before tax. $369 x .90 = $332.10 x 1.065 tax = $353.69. I'm not sure what the old child price was. Did they charge you tax again?
 
Ok, I guess that is my confusion. They then call out the sales tax on a separate line though its not included in the the amount charged to my credit card.
